Many individuals exploring options for fertility treatments often wonder if they can utilize their Health Savings Account (HSA) for In Vitro Fertilization (IVF) costs. The good news is that in most cases, HSA funds can be used to cover IVF expenses, making this advanced fertility treatment more accessible to those in need.
HSAs are designed to help individuals save money for qualified medical expenses, and IVF is typically considered an eligible expense. It's crucial to note that not all insurance plans cover IVF, which is where an HSA can provide valuable financial assistance.
Key steps for HSA IVF eligibility
When considering using HSA funds for IVF, it's essential to keep the following points in mind:
- Check with your HSA provider: Ensure that IVF is an approved expense under your specific HSA plan.
- Consult with a healthcare provider: Seek guidance from a fertility specialist or financial advisor to better understand the costs involved.
- Keep proper documentation: Maintaining receipts and records of IVF expenses is necessary for tax and HSA reporting purposes.
